About Pen Argyl Area HS

Pen Argyl Area HS is a public high school in Pen Argyl, PA, part of Pen Argyl Area SD. Pen Argyl Area HS serves approximately 466 students, and covers grades 9th-12th, and has a 12.6:1 student-teacher ratio. Pen Argyl Area HS has a current MySchoolScout rating of 7.5 out of 10 and ranks #775 of 2,846 schools in PA.

Structured state assessment records for Pen Argyl Area HS show 64%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2024) and 72%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2024).

Programs & Offerings

AP/IB Programs3 AP courses offered
10.7% participation·State avg: 2.8 AP courses·CRDC 2021-22
Athletics18sports offered
9 boys'·9 girls'·26 teams (incl. JV)·CRDC 2021-22
Advanced STEM Courses5 of 5 advanced subjects offered
Algebra II, Advanced Math, Calculus, Chemistry, Physics·CRDC 2021-22
Gifted & Talented Program Available
This school offers a gifted and talented program for qualifying students. · CRDC 2021-22
